What are the basic objectives of a pre-shift vehicle inspection?

Explanation:
The fundamental goal of a pre-shift vehicle inspection is to ensure that the emergency vehicle is in optimal working condition, which is crucial for safety. By thoroughly checking the vehicle before starting a shift, operators can identify any potential mechanical issues or malfunctions that could lead to accidents on the road. This proactive measure significantly reduces the risk of traffic collisions caused by faulty equipment, such as brakes, lights, or sirens, allowing the driver to operate the vehicle confidently and effectively during emergencies. While considerations like vehicle aesthetics, fuel efficiency, and driver comfort are important in their own right, they do not address the critical safety aspect that the pre-shift inspection aims to achieve. The primary focus of the inspection is to catch any problems early, thus protecting the lives of both the emergency personnel and the public.
